Summary

Under the direction of the manager is responsible for overseeing the day-to-day technical operations of the applicable laboratory section, in accordance with the established hospital and department policies and standards. Plays a lead role in the strategic planning process and the implementation of initiatives focused on enhanced performance, workflow redesign, and developing a culture that emphasizes excellence in the quality and delivery of laboratory services.Minimum of two (2) years of Laboratory experience in high complexity testing. Preferred 5 years of laboratory experience with at least one-year supervisory experience. Possess supervisory skills for accepting responsibility, making decisions, directing, and supervising personnel within the section. Responsible for the supervision of staff who perform testing in the laboratory. Administratively supervises all sections of the laboratory for weekends on a rotational basis. Participates in management activities designed to meet the established goals of the hospital. Possess exceptional communication and motivational skills to maintain a positive work environment and encourage growth within the department. Possess sufficient knowledge to investigate and evaluate new methodologies for presentation to management for approval. Promote and maintain compatible working relationships among personnel within the section. Work closely with physicians and staff. Ability to operate equipment at sitting or standing levels. Flexibility and adaptability to work additional hours or shifts under stress. Effective communication skills to include listening, writing, talking, and reading. Ability to communicate via telephone, LIS, email, and verbally. Ability to work efficiently and accurately. Ability to organize and plan work. Provides direct supervision of the staff. Knowledge of regulatory requirements including safety, CAP, JCAHO, CLIA, North Carolina State and federal guidelines. Knowledgeable of Erickson's Developmental model relative to adolescents and all adult age groups to assess qualification and performance of staff and oversee orientation and training of staff who interact with patients in these age groups. Indicate the mental and emotional activities required of this job during a normal shift. Communicates clearly, effectively, and intelligently. Handles multiple priorities. Independent decision making and able to make decisions under pressure. Manages stress, anger, fear, and hostility. Works alone and with others effectively. Works in close proximity to others or in a distracting environment.Capable of moderate amounts of walking, standing, sitting, and lifting. Good physical health, visual acuity, and above average manual dexterity. Subject to viral and bacterial infections, exposed to blood borne pathogens. Occasional exposure to toxic substances.
